Job Description

The Mobile Response and Stabilization Services (MRSS) team works with the Prince George's County Public School System administrators, teachers and students. MRSS was developed to provide effective responses to crises and to divert individuals from unnecessary legal system involvement and/or hospitalization. The MRSS team is involved in providing immediate crisis intervention, clinical evaluation, collaboration with internal or external therapists, referral to other agencies, and advocacy for any treatment deemed necessary beyond the initial crisis.

Responsibilities:

  • Respond to mental health crisis calls and provide immediate crisis assessment and intervention on site as appropriate.
  • Conduct thorough assessments of clients' mental health needs and make referrals to appropriate services as necessary.
  • Diagnose utilizing the DSM 5TR and other assessments
  • Connect clients to support services, including employment, education, and economic benefit programs.
  • Work to divert clients from the criminal justice system for low-level behavioral health-related offenses.
  • Collaborate with other MRSS members to provide a coordinated response to crisis situations.
  • Communicate clients' needs to multi-disciplinary teams, such as law enforcement and hospital staff.
  • Provide de-escalation techniques and other clinical interventions to clients in crisis.
  • Lead a team of peer support staff, ensuring compliance with the MRSS mission.
  • Provide clinical education and training to peer support staff as necessary.
  • Document each client contact in a timely and accurate manner.
